What Is Oily Skin?
Oily skin produces more natural oil (called sebum) than needed. Sebum protects the skin, but too much of it can lead to clogged pores, acne, and a greasy appearance.
People with oily skin usually notice:
- A shiny face after a few hours
- Enlarged pores
- Frequent pimples
- Blackheads and whiteheads
- Makeup that fades quickly
Although oily skin can be frustrating, it also has some benefits. Natural oil helps keep the skin soft and may reduce the appearance of wrinkles over time.
What Causes Oily Skin?
Many factors can increase oil production.
1. Genetics
If your parents have oily skin, there is a higher chance that you will too.
2. Hormonal Changes
Hormones during puberty, pregnancy, or stress can increase oil production.
3. Hot and Humid Weather
Warm weather makes the skin produce more oil.
4. Wrong Skincare Products
Using harsh soaps or heavy creams can make oily skin worse.
5. Overwashing
Washing your face too often removes natural oils, causing your skin to produce even more oil.

Best Daily Oily Skin Care Routine
Step 1: Cleanse Your Face
The first step is washing your face with a gentle face wash.
A good cleanser removes:
- Dirt
- Sweat
- Extra oil
- Pollution
- Makeup residue
Wash your face twice a day—once in the morning and once before bed.
VÈLLE Tip: Choose a gentle cleanser that cleans without making your skin feel dry or tight.
Step 2: Apply a Toner
A toner helps remove any leftover dirt and balances your skin after cleansing.
Benefits include:
- Tightens the appearance of pores
- Controls oil
- Refreshes the skin
- Prepares skin for serum and moisturizer
Avoid toners with high alcohol content because they may dry out your skin.
Step 3: Use a Lightweight Serum
Serums deliver concentrated ingredients to your skin.
For oily skin, look for ingredients like:
- Niacinamide
- Salicylic Acid
- Zinc PCA
- Green Tea Extract
These ingredients help reduce oil, improve skin texture, and minimize the appearance of pores.
Step 4: Moisturize Every Day
Many people think oily skin doesn’t need moisturizer, but this is a myth.
Skipping moisturizer can actually make your skin produce more oil.
Choose:
- Oil-free moisturizer
- Gel moisturizer
- Lightweight formula
- Non-comedogenic products
A good moisturizer keeps your skin hydrated without making it greasy.
Step 5: Never Skip Sunscreen
Sunscreen is one of the most important skincare products.
It protects against:
- Sunburn
- Dark spots
- Premature aging
- UV damage
Choose a lightweight sunscreen with SPF 30 or higher that is suitable for oily skin.
Best Ingredients for Oily Skin Care
Using the right ingredients can improve your skin significantly.
Niacinamide
Niacinamide helps control excess oil and improves the appearance of enlarged pores.
Salicylic Acid
This ingredient goes deep into pores to remove excess oil and dead skin cells.
Hyaluronic Acid
Even oily skin needs hydration. Hyaluronic acid keeps skin moisturized without feeling heavy.
Tea Tree Oil
Tea tree oil is known for its antibacterial properties and can help reduce acne-causing bacteria.
Green Tea Extract
Green tea extract soothes the skin and helps reduce excess oil.
Ingredients to Avoid
Some ingredients may make oily skin feel heavier or clog pores.
Avoid products with:
- Heavy oils
- Thick creams
- High alcohol content
- Artificial fragrances (if your skin is sensitive)
- Greasy formulas
Always choose products labeled oil-free and non-comedogenic.
Common Oily Skin Care Mistakes
Many people unknowingly damage their skin by following incorrect habits.
Avoid these mistakes:
- Washing your face too many times
- Skipping moisturizer
- Not wearing sunscreen
- Sleeping with makeup on
- Touching your face frequently
- Using too many products at once
- Popping pimples
Simple habits can greatly improve your skin over time.

10 Expert Tips for Oily Skin Care
If you have oily skin, following a few simple habits every day can make a big difference. These expert tips will help you control excess oil while keeping your skin healthy and glowing.
1. Wash Your Face Twice a Day
Wash your face every morning and before going to bed. Use a gentle face wash that removes dirt, sweat, and excess oil without making your skin dry.
2. Do Not Overwash Your Skin
Many people think washing the face several times a day will reduce oil. In reality, overwashing can strip away natural oils, causing your skin to produce even more oil.
3. Choose Oil-Free Products
Always use skincare products labeled oil-free, lightweight, and non-comedogenic. These products are less likely to clog pores.
4. Stay Hydrated
Drink at least 8–10 glasses of water every day. Proper hydration keeps your skin healthy and supports its natural barrier.
5. Remove Makeup Before Sleeping
Sleeping with makeup can clog pores and lead to breakouts. Always cleanse your face before bedtime.
6. Exfoliate 1–2 Times a Week
Gentle exfoliation removes dead skin cells and helps prevent clogged pores. Avoid scrubbing too hard, as it may irritate the skin.
7. Avoid Touching Your Face
Your hands carry dirt and bacteria that can transfer to your skin and cause pimples.
8. Eat a Balanced Diet
Fresh f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and healthy fats support skin health from the inside.
9. Manage Stress
Stress can increase oil production. Try deep breathing, yoga, walking, or meditation to stay relaxed.
10. Follow a Consistent Routine
Results take time. Stick to your Oily Skin Care routine every day for healthier, clearer skin.

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
1. What is the best Oily Skin Care routine?
A basic routine includes a gentle cleanser, toner, lightweight serum, oil-free moisturizer, and sunscreen every day.
2. Should people with oily skin use moisturizer?
Yes. Skipping moisturizer can make your skin produce even more oil.
3. Which ingredients are best for oily skin?
Niacinamide, salicylic acid, hyaluronic acid, zinc PCA, and green tea extract are commonly used in products for oily skin.
4. How often should oily skin be washed?
Twice daily is usually enough—once in the morning and once before bed.
5. Can sunscreen make oily skin greasy?
No, if you choose a lightweight, oil-free sunscreen made for oily skin.
6. Is oily skin more likely to get acne?
Excess oil can contribute to clogged pores, which may increase the chance of acne. A proper skincare routine can help reduce this risk.
